diff options
Diffstat (limited to 'build/win32/vs9/atk.vsprops')
-rw-r--r-- | build/win32/vs9/atk.vsprops | 123 |
1 files changed, 123 insertions, 0 deletions
diff --git a/build/win32/vs9/atk.vsprops b/build/win32/vs9/atk.vsprops new file mode 100644 index 0000000..2ec4a1f --- /dev/null +++ b/build/win32/vs9/atk.vsprops @@ -0,0 +1,123 @@ +<?xml version="1.0" encoding="Windows-1252"?> +<VisualStudioPropertySheet + ProjectType="Visual C++" + Version="8.00" + Name="atkprops" + OutputDirectory="$(SolutionDir)$(ConfigurationName)\$(PlatformName)\bin" + IntermediateDirectory="$(SolutionDir)$(ConfigurationName)\$(PlatformName)\obj" + > + <Tool + Name="VCCLCompilerTool" + AdditionalIncludeDirectories="..\..\..;..\..\..\atk;$(AtkEtcInstallRoot)\include;$(AtkEtcInstallRoot)\include\glib-2.0;$(AtkEtcInstallRoot)\lib\glib-2.0\include\" + PreprocessorDefinitions="HAVE_CONFIG_H;G_DISABLE_DEPRECATED;G_DISABLE_SINGLE_INCLUDES" + ForcedIncludeFiles="msvc_recommended_pragmas.h" + /> + <Tool + Name="VCLinkerTool" + AdditionalDependencies="glib-2.0.lib gobject-2.0.lib gmodule-2.0.lib intl.lib" + AdditionalLibraryDirectories="$(AtkEtcInstallRoot)\lib" + /> + <Tool + Name="VCPreBuildEventTool" + CommandLine=" +if exist ..\..\..\config.h goto DONE_CONFIG_H
 +copy ..\..\..\config.h.win32 ..\..\..\config.h
 +:DONE_CONFIG_H
 +if exist ..\..\..\atk\atkmarshal.h goto GEN_MARS_C
 +glib-genmarshal --prefix=atk_marshal ..\..\..\atk\atkmarshal.list --header >..\..\..\atk\atkmarshal.h
 +:GEN_MARS_C
 +if exist ..\..\..\atk\atkmarshal.c goto END
 +glib-genmarshal --prefix=atk_marshal ..\..\..\atk\atkmarshal.list --body >..\..\..\atk\atkmarshal.c
 +:END
 +" + /> + <UserMacro + Name="AtkApiVersion" + Value="1.0" + /> + <UserMacro + Name="AtkDummyPrefix" + Value="/dummy" + /> + <UserMacro + Name="AtkDoInstall" + Value=" +mkdir $(OutDir)
 +mkdir $(OutDir)\bin
 +copy $(SolutionDir)$(ConfigurationName)\$(PlatformName)\bin\*.dll $(OutDir)\bin
 + +mkdir $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atk.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kaction.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kcomponent.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kdocument.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keditabletext.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kgobjectaccessible.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khyperlink.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khyperlinkimpl.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khypertext.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atknoopobject.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atknoopobjectfactory.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kobject.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kobjectfactory.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kplug.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kimage.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kregistry.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krelation.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krelationtype.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krelationset.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kselection.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atksocket.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kstate.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kstateset.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kstreamablecontent.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atktable.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atktext.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kutil.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kmisc.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atkvalue.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 +copy ..\..\..\atk\atk-enum-types.h $(OutDir)\include\atk-$(AtkApiVersion)\atk
 + +mkdir $(OutDir)\lib
 +copy $(SolutionDir)$(ConfigurationName)\$(PlatformName)\bin\*-$(AtkApiVersion).lib $(OutDir)\lib
 +" + /> + <UserMacro + Name="GenerateAtkDef" + Value="echo EXPORTS >"..\..\..\atk\atk.def" && cl /EP ..\..\..\atk\atk.symbols >>"..\..\..\atk\atk.def"" + /> + <UserMacro + Name="AtkDefines" + Value="ATK_LOCALEDIR="\"$(AtkDummyPrefix)/share/locale\""" + /> + <UserMacro + Name="AtkLibtoolCompatibleDllPrefix" + Value="lib" + /> + <UserMacro + Name="AtkLibtoolCompatibleDllSuffix" + Value="-1.0-0" + /> + <UserMacro + Name="AtkSeparateVS9DllPrefix" + Value="" + /> + <UserMacro + Name="AtkSeparateVS9DllSuffix" + Value="-1-vs9" + /> + <!-- Change these two to AtkLibtoolCompatibleDllPrefix and + AtkLibtoolCompatibleDllSuffix if that is what you want --> + <UserMacro + Name="AtkDllPrefix" + Value="$(AtkSeparateVS9DllPrefix)" + /> + <UserMacro + Name="AtkDllSuffix" + Value="$(AtkSeparateVS9DllSuffix)" + /> + <UserMacro + Name="AtkEtcInstallRoot" + Value="..\..\..\..\..\vs9\$(PlatformName)" + /> +</VisualStudioPropertySheet> |